Job Description

Job Description:

Data Analyst with expertise in analyzing MEMS (Micro-Electro-Mechanical Systems) sensor time-series data. The ideal candidate will have strong statistical analysis skills, experience with key performance indicator (KPI) computation, and the ability to extract meaningful insights from large datasets.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Process, analyze, and interpret time-series data from MEMS sensors (e.g., accelerometers, gyroscopes, pressure sensors).
  • Develop and apply statistical methods to identify trends, anomalies, and performance metrics.
  • Compute and optimize KPIs related to sensor performance, reliability, and drift analysis.
  • Use appropriate MATLAB toolboxes (like Data cleaner, GT labeler) or Python modules for data validation, data annotation and anomaly detection.
  • Clean, preprocess, and visualize large datasets to uncover patterns and insights.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including hardware engineers, software developers, and product owners.
  • Convert data into the required data schema to upload it into the data pipelines for simulation and algorithm development.
  • Document methodologies, findings, and recommendations in clear technical reports.

Required Qualifications:

  • Strong proficiency in Python or MATLAB for data analysis and visualization.
  • Experience with time-series analysis, signal processing, and statistical modeling (Autocorrelation, Moving Averages, Seasonal Decomposition) to identify trends and patterns.
  • Knowledge of MEMS sensor technologies and data acquisition systems.
  • Hands-on experience with pandas, NumPy, SciPy, scikit-learn, matplotlib for data cleansing and analysis.
  • Ability to generate automated KPI reports and build dashboards using Power BI or Tableau

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ience in smartphone, hearable, or wearable sensors
  • Knowledge of MEMS sensor data wrangling techniques.
  • Knowledge in handling data over c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P) is an added advantage.
  • Familiarity in real-time data streaming processing toolboxes is an added advantage.

Qualifications

Bachelor or Master’s degree in Electronics/Electrical/Computer Science/Data science, Statistics engineering.
